Below are the top 20 in the current ATP Tour Rankings heading into the US Open (John Isner being the only American in the mix coming in at 14)
- Novak Djokovic, Serbia
- Rafael Nadal, Spain
- Andy Murray, Scotland
- David Ferrer, Spain
- Tomas Berdych, Czech Republic
- Juan Martin del Potro, Argentina
- Roger Federrer, Switzerland
- Jo-Wilfried Tsonga, France
- Richard Gasquet, France
- Stanislas Wawrinka, Switzerland
- Milos Raonic, Canada
- Kei Nishikori, Japan
- Tommy Haas, Germany
- John Isner, United States
- Jerzy, Janowicz, Poland
- Nicolad Almagro, Spain
- Giles Simon, France
- Fabio Fognini, Italy
- Marin Cilic, Croatia
- Kevin Anderson, South Africa
